Sundiata Acoli was later tried and convicted for the killing of a state trooper on the New Jersey Turnpike and is currently serving a life sentence.
Kuwasi Balagoon was convicted of participating in a armored truck robbery that left three people dead; he died in prison in after publishing several influential works on anarchism. By contrast, Jamal Joseph, who later spent five years in prison for harboring another member of the Shakur family, became an academic and writer, earning a full professorship at Columbia University and earning an Academy Award nomination for co-writing a song for the movie August Rush.
In hindsight, the activities of various authorities against the Black Panthers and other Black activists has come under increased scrutiny. Revelations about the tactics used and popular depictions of these events, such as the recent Academy Award-winning film Judas and the Black Messiah have spread knowledge of the extent to which our own government targeted Black U.
Given the disparities that exist in the ways in which authorities have responded to movements like Black Lives Matter compared to the light approach against white, right-wing extremists, the relevance of past incidents like the prosecution of the Panther 21 continues to grow.
